For over 115 years, the DAR has been promoting the importance of historic preservation, education and patriotism. The Attleboro Chapter supports local veterans and those at the Brockton VA Hospital, provides scholarships to high school seniors, and honors a Good Citizen from each of several local high schools and an Outstanding Teacher of American History each year. The DAR members also help maintain sites of historic significance in the community.
